is a better explanation than the blood flu Theory I'll admit but it is still wrong and I'll explain why so let me go over the article in question and then I'll tell you why I don't think this is really how minoxidil Works afterwards I'll go ahead and show you another paper that shows that minoxidil works by complet completely different mechanism that doesn't involve androgens or blood flow so this paper is from our research team in China this study is divided into two parts the first part is very theoretical it was done totally on computers and
utilized a new technique called Network pharmacology Network pharmacology it uses databases and artificial intelligence to predict what effects drugs will have on different proteins it looks at the 3D structure of the drugs and sees how it fits into the 3D structure of many different kinds of proteins in order to see which proteins could be affected by the drug it is a technique to rapidly develop new drugs without having to do a lot of testing in vitro or in Vivo so in other words it sounds like something that would come out of China so using this
technique the investigators found that minoxidil can possibly react with hundreds of proteins in the protein database they then cross reference this result with a database of over 400 genes that have been associated with anagenic alopecia from this they were a ble to identify the most likely proteins that are associated with anic alopecia that minoxidil interacts with they then looked more closely at the way mon oxidal could dock with these proteins in three dimensions for example here is an image of an oxidal docking with the and receptor protein after all this computer processing the investigators concluded
that the three most likely protein targets of an oxidal were the Anin receptor and two enzymes called cyp17 A1 and cyp19a A1 cyp17 A1 is an enzyme that is involved in the synthesis of testosterone cyp19 A1 is the aromatase enzyme now I've got to be honest here Chums I don't know whether this computer analysis is legitimate or if it is all just complete [ __ ] I mean I've seen less complicated research on how to fabricate wormholes and stabilize them in order to facilitate faster than like Interstellar travel fortunately though the investigators did some actual
experiments with living tissue too instead of just trolling on their computers all day what the investigators looked at in these experiments was how minoxidil affected the gene expression of the angre receptor and of cyp17 A1 and cyp19 A1 in some cultured human dermal papilla cells the investigators found that minoxidil decreased the gene expression and synthesis of the Anin receptor minoxidil also decreased the gene expression of cyp17 A1 but minoxidil increase the gene expression of cyp1 19 A1 though for some reason the synthesis of the cyp19 A1 protein was not increased finally the investigators found that
in the dermal Papa cells treated with Minoxidil estradi levels increase and DHT levels decrease cyp19 A1 activity increase which like I said before is another name for the aromatase enzyme so the investigators concluded from these computers and in vitro studies that minoxidil might alter some hormonal Pathways in the cells and end up affecting DHT and estrogen Lev levels as well as decreasing Anin receptors those effects would theoretically benefit hair growth in people with antigenic alopecia specifically monoxido low cyp17 A1 which is involved in synthesizing testosterone and in synthesizing DHT from testosterone as well as from
the so-called backd door pathway which I talked about a few times in addition the noxid will increase cyp19 A1 enzyme activity which is the aromatase enzyme and so it increased estrogen levels finally will decrease the expression of the ancient receptor so this is all really interesting and complicated of course but it actually is not the first time someone has proposed the notion that minoxidil has an effect on androgens in fact since the mechanism of minoxidil is still unknown there have been many different theories about how it works exactly as you can see from this review
article on minoxidil there have been many proposals about the mechanism of minoxidil these mechanisms include its vasodilator effects also known as the blutu theory which we've already debunked many times in nobody takes seriously anymore but there are some other proposed mechanisms which include anti-inflammatory effects effects on the WT wind pathway and possibly anti- andrin effects like in this article we just saw however there are many things that contradict the anti- andrin theory of monoidal first of all there are studies that go against the anti- anren theory for example even though the study we just went
over showed that minoxidil could theoretically decrease testosterone and DHT levels and culture dermal Papa cells this study here shows the opposite effect in this study like in the other study minoxidil was given to cultured human dermal Papa cells this time from areas of balding and non-balding scalp in dermal Papa cells from the balding scalp minoxidil increase the enzyme 3 beta hydroxysteroid dehydrogenase which is an enzyme involved in testosterone synthesis and it even increase the 5 enzyme somewhat both those effects would actually increase DHD in the hair fals not decrease it like was seen in the
previous study there are also some an studies that suggest that minoxidil has no antigenic effect I won't go over them here because they're not as valuable as human data obviously but I'll put them in the description below if you're interested in reading them anyways however even putting science aside for a moment and just using pure intuition there are some logical Common Sense reasons that explain why minoxidil can have any significant anti-androgenic activity for example we know that minoxidil Works in other hair loss conditions that aren't related to androgens like telogen aium or alopecia AR drugs
that lower DHT like finasteride and dutasteride don't treat these conditions at all and that's because they are not due to an excess of DHT on the scalp so minoxidil shouldn't work either if its mechanism of actions was related to something like lowering DHT an anti-androgenic effect wouldn't explain why minoxidil works for nonandrogenic causes of hair loss also minoxidil causes increased hair growth even in people with normal hair it even stimulates body hair and beard hair growth both of which are stimul ated by androgens paradoxically enough including DHT if minoxidil were an anti-androgen it would decrease
body hair and beard growth but it doesn't it promotes hair growth in both of those regions of the body the truth is is that there is a much better explanation for monoxido hair growth stimulating effects that is much more likely than its effects on androgens inflammation the wind pathway or blute flow the reason why minoxidil works is because it has a direct effect on a specific pottassium channel that is present in the hair fogal the theory is explained very well in this paper here so you guys may remember earlier that I mentioned that minoxidil is
unique amongst blood pressure medications that it causes hair growth well to be honest that isn't completely true because there are two other obscure and rarely used blood pressure medications that cause hair growth besides B oxidal they are diazoxide and penl all three drugs work by opening a specific potassium Channel called the katp Channel opening this channel is actually what causes the Vaso Di effects of all three of these medications so I know what some of you thinking right now but given if opening the katp chadel causes phas of dilation then doesn't that prove that the
brid flu theory is actually true well the investigators ask themselves that question too if these drugs cause hair growth because the effect on the potassium Channel causes vasod dilation does that prove that the B flu theory is actually true or is it possible that this effect on the potassium Channel directly increases hair growth completely independent of the brute flu Theory well the investigators point out that while 5% topical minoxidil increases brute flu in the scalp 3% minoxidil doesn't but even 2% minoxidil is still effective in causing hair growth in fact when the drug was first
approved back in the 1980s that was the only concentration of topical minoxidil that was actually available so when minoxidil is applied at a low enough dose it doesn't actually influence blue flu at all but despite that it still works so this is yet another reason why minoxidil boot flu effect is not the cause of its effects on hair growth but most importantly like I pointed out at the very beginning of this video quote not all vasodilators stimulate hair growth so follicular responses seem more probable unquote so to resolve this the investigators did experiments with cultured
human hair foggles keep in mind that cultured human hair fogles have no blood supply at all so boef flow obviously has no effect at all in this particular environment what the investigator showed us is that the specific potassium channel that minoxidil opens which is called the sr2 channel is present in the bulb of the human hair folle since hair fals have this potassium channel that means that they can be directly influenced by a drug like minoxidil that opens up the channel next the investigator showed that minoxidil prolong the amount of time the cultured her FAL
spent in the antigen growth phase of the hair cycle you can see that in this figure here where the green squares show the highest concentration of an oxidal finally the researchers gave a drug called tolbutamide tolbutamide actually closes down the potassium channel that minoxidil opens so you can kind of think of toide as being a reverse minoxidil giving tol buide shortened the anent growth phase of the her focals and minox will reverse that effect as you can see in this figure here where the red triangles are tolbutamide as the investigators say these results are very
exciting clearly the pottassium channel plays a role in triggering the ancient growth phase of the hair cycle the investigators proposed that quote potassium ATP channels may play a role in regulating transfer of messages between the dermal papula and Matrix unquote so this is all pretty complicated research we're talking about here Chum so let me summarize what I've gone over so far I'm skeptical that minoxidil has any anti-androgenic effect for the reasons I already gave if it does have any anti-androgenic effects they must be very minor far too minor to influence hair growth one way or
